Just came home with a 97 camaro ss. It needs a bit of work and it has high miles. First thing I have to do is fix the transmission, it doesn't have reverse and makes a bit of noise. Just curious as to how difficult it is to rebuild 6 speed, is it something I can do in my garage?

welcome to the forum, post up some pics when you can. as for the trans, manual transmissions are a lot easier to work with than autos. if you have the know how and the tools maybe its something you could tackle. pick up a T-56 assembly manual that will help especially when you look at a roll pin or something and think "damn where did this come from".
